| Dorotheus of Sidon: Carmen Astrologicum
Dorotheus of Sidon, who appears to have lived in Alexandria, flourished in the first century AD. He wrote the five books (contained in this volume) in Greek. This translation from 1976 by David Pingree, is from a fourth century Persian source. The first book is on the judgement of nativities. Book two concerns marriage and children, and book three is on the length of life. Book four is on the transfer of years (forecasting) and book five is on interrogations (i.e. electional astrology). This new edition contains an appendix with charts in modern format, a complete table of terms and triplicity rulers, and a table to calculate Dodecatemoria (the twelfths of a sign).

| Masha'allah: On Reception Edited and Translated with commentary and appendix by Robert Hand. This work was originally translated from Arabic into Latin by John of Seville. Masha'allah's "On Reception" in its original Arabic form dates from about 800 A.D. and contains the earliest worked out examples of horary charts in the western tradition. Robert Hand's translation of this book is the first published translation into the English language of this rare and valuable astrological text.

| Richard Saunders: The Astrological Judgement and Practice of Physick This is one of the earliest astro-medical treatises in the English language. Using the terminology of his day, Saunders speaks of humours and winds, of conditions hot, cold or dry, of the choleric and fiery etc. This is a comprehensive and demanding text on medical astrology. Included are rules for decumbiture charts, illnesses produced by the traditional planets in the various signs of the zodiac, when to administer medicines based on planetary hours and much more. It is also a first hand account of life death and medicine in the 16th and 17th centuries.
